David Russ Burdick, Jr. age 22, passed away on February 28, 2017 due to a traffic accident in San Jacinto, CA. He was born on January 2, 1995 in Hemet, CA where he had lived from 1995 to 2009, then in Beaumont, CA from 2010-2014 and Cherry Valley, CA from 2015-2017. He graduated from Hemet High School,
Class of 2013. He worked for Baldi Bros. as an Apprentice in Beaumont (2011-2013), and Trans-West Truck Center in Fontana as a Diesel Mechanic
(2013-2017). David is survived by his parents Sheila Burdick and Jason Orton of Cherry Valley and David Burdick and Julie Hernandez of Nevada; grandparents Gary and Desma Cantine of Texas, Bernice Orton of Cherry Valley, Annette Lugo of Arizona, and Del and Bobbie Burdick of San Jacinto; great grandmother Joanne Bell of Texas; aunts and uncles Shanna & Lee Baron of Texas, Shalako Bell of Hemet, Curtis and Tracie Russ of San Diego, Scott Davis of Arizona, Deanna and Herb Buyak of Hemet, Del Burdick of San Jacinto, David W. Burdick of San Jacinto and Debra Hurst of Hemet; brother Carlos Barraza of Arizona; 13 cousins and extended family; Trans-West Ford work family in Fontana and countless friends. David was preceded in death by his grandparents Donald Wayne Bell of Texas, Jimmy Lee Orton of Riverside, and Thomas Russ of Loma Linda; and great-grandparents.
Arrangements under the direction of Weaver Mortuary, Beaumont, CA.
